原创 瞭解深度學習batch_size,iteration,epoch概念

(1)epoch:1個epoch等於使用訓練集中的全部樣本訓練一次。 (2)iteration:表示1次迭代,每次迭代更新1次網絡結構的參數,1個iteration等於使用batchsize個樣本訓練一次; (3)batch_si

原创 PaddleX_1.數據集格式說明

1. 圖像分類ImageNet 圖像分類ImageNet數據集包含對應多個標籤的圖像文件夾、標籤文件及圖像列表文件。 參考數據文件結構如下: ./dataset/ # 數據集根目錄 |--labelA # 標籤爲labelA的

原创 PaddleX_2.數據集轉換

當前PaddleX GUI支持 ImageNet格式的圖像分類數據集 、VOC格式的目標檢測數據集、COCO格式的實例分割數據集、Seg格式的語義分割的數據集,當使用LabelMe、EasyData、標註精靈這3個工具標註數據時,

原创 PaddleX快速安裝

以下安裝過程默認用戶已安裝好paddlepaddle-gpu或paddlepaddle(版本大於或等於1.7.1),paddlepaddle安裝方式參照飛槳官網 推薦使用Anaconda Python環境,Anaconda下安裝P

原创 PaddleX數據處理_圖像分類-cls.transforms

對圖像分類任務的數據進行操作。可以利用Compose類將圖像預處理/增強操作進行組合。 Compose類 paddlex.cls.transforms.Compose(transforms) 根據數據預處理/增強算子對輸入數據進

原创 PaddleX視覺方案介紹

文章目錄圖像分類目標檢測實例分割語義分割 PaddleX目前提供了4種視覺任務解決方案,分別爲圖像分類、目標檢測、實例分割和語義分割。用戶可以根據自己的任務類型按需選取。 圖像分類 圖像分類任務指的是輸入一張圖片,模型預測圖片的類

原创 基於Paddlepaddle框架的精通深度學習的高級內容

爲什麼要精通深度學習的高級內容 在前面章節中,我們首先學習了神經網絡模型的基本知識和使用飛槳編寫深度學習模型的方法,再學習了計算機視覺、自然語言處理和推薦系統的模型實現方法。至此,讀者完全可勝任各個領域的建模任務。 但在人工智能的

原创 PaddlePaddle新版本Fluid的使用

文章目錄前言定義神經網絡定義batch平均錯誤定義測試程序定義優化方法定義調試器獲取數據開始訓練和測試保存模型預測模型獲取預測結果 前言 PaddlePaddle的Fluid是0.11.0提出的,Fluid是設計用來讓用戶像Pyt

原创 python函數的閉包問題(內部函數與外部函數詳述)

python函數的閉包問題(內嵌函數) >>> def func1(): ... print ('func1 running...') ... def func2(): ... print ('func2

原创 Darknet53(YOLO V3骨幹網絡)

YOLO V3算法使用的骨幹網絡是Darknet53。Darknet53網絡的具體結構如圖所示,在ImageNet圖像分類任務上取得了很好的成績。在檢測任務中,將圖中C0後面的平均池化、全連接層和Softmax去掉,保留從輸入到C

原创 劍指Offer——求職必備神器

前言 不管是公司網申、銀行招聘、面試等等,“談談你的職業規劃”、“以往工作中遇到了哪些棘手問題?你是如何解決的?”、“說一下你的優點和缺點”。 近五年職業規劃 作爲一個新人,剛進入公司,我會首先熟悉公司的企業文化,很好地融入到整個

原创 對卷積神經網絡認識的進一步加強(卷積變種:分組卷積、空洞卷積、深度可分離卷積、可形變卷積)

一、分組卷積 Group convolution Group convolution分組卷積,最早在AlexNet中出現,由於當時的硬件資源有限,訓練AlexNet時卷積操作不能全部放在同一個GPU處理,因此作者把feature

原创 PyCharm取消波浪線、下劃線和中劃線

默認情況下,PyCharm中如果有語法錯誤或者不符合PEP8規範代碼下面會有波浪線,語法錯誤波浪線爲紅色(如下圖的第10行),不符合PEP8規範爲淺黃色波浪線(如下圖的第8行),見下圖: 那麼怎麼去掉波浪線呢: 方法一: 波浪線

原创 PaddleSeg 數據增強

數據增強基本流程 Resize Resize步驟是指將輸入圖像按照某種規則將圖片重新縮放到某一個尺寸,PaddleSeg支持以下3種resize方式: Unpadding 將輸入圖像直接resize到某一個固定大小下,送入

原创 public static void main(String[] args) 是什麼意思?

這是java程序的入口地址,java虛擬機運行程序的時候首先知找的就是main方法。跟C語言裏面的main()函數的作用是一樣的。只有有main()方法的java程序才能夠被java虛擬機運行,可理解爲規定的格式。 這個是一個方法